The 2021–22 Premier League will be the 30th season of the Premier League, the top English professional league for association football clubs since its establishment in 1992. This will be the third season to use the video assistant referee (VAR) review system.[1] It will be the second season to have a February winter break.[2] The start and end dates for the season were released on 25 March 2021,[3] and the fixtures were released on 16 June 2021.[4][5]

Manchester City are the defending champions, having won their fifth Premier League title during the previous season.

Teams
Twenty teams will compete in the league – the top seventeen teams from the previous season and the three teams promoted from the Championship. The promoted teams are Norwich City, Watford (who both return to the top flight after a year's absence) and Brentford (who return to the top flight after a seventy-four year absence).

This will also be Brentford's first season in the Premier League.[6] They replaced Fulham, West Bromwich Albion (both teams relegated after a year back in the top flight) and Sheffield United (relegated after two years back in the top flight).

KEY GAMES

Premier League champions Manchester City get their 2021/22 title defence under way at Tottenham Hotspur when the new season kicks off on the weekend of August 14.
It's a tricky opener to Pep Guardiola's quest for a fourth league title in five years, with Spurs looking to bounce back from an underwhelming 2020/21 season.

Meanwhile, newly-promoted Norwich City welcome Liverpool to Carrow Road, play-off winners Brentford host Arsenal, Champions League holders Chelsea have a London derby with Crystal Palace at Stamford Bridge, and Manchester United take on rivals Leeds United at Old Trafford in what looks set to be a fascinating curtain-raising round of fixtures.


The fast start to the season continues with Arsenal vs Chelsea the following weekend, August 21, before Arsenal travel to Manchester City and Chelsea face Liverpool at Anfield on August 28.

Man City visit local rivals Manchester United on November 6, but the return match at the Etihad marks the start of a potentially key run of games for Ole Gunnar Solskjaer's men.

Title hopefuls United face Man City away on March 5, and then play Tottenham at home on March 12, Liverpool away on March 19, Leicester at home on April 2 and Everton away on April 9.

Liverpool go to Old Trafford on October 23, while the north London derby is scheduled for September 25 at Arsenal's Emirates Stadium and January 15 at Tottenham. The Merseyside derbies are November 30 at Goodison Park and April 23 at Anfield.

United and Chelsea meet at Old Trafford on the penultimate weekend before the season's final round of games takes place on May 22.

For the first time in 17 months, capacity crowds will be allowed following the easing of coronavirus restrictions.

While Brentford - nicknamed the Bees - are competing in the Premier League for the first time, Watford and Norwich have both made quick-fire returns after being relegated in 2019-20.

Four clubs - Crystal Palace, Wolves, Everton and Tottenham - start the season with new bosses.

Manchester City, who finished 12 points clear at the top last season, have shown they mean business again by spending £100m on Aston Villa captain and midfielder Grealish.
The fee surpasses the £89m Manchester United paid to re-sign midfielder Paul Pogba from Juventus in 2016.

In addition, City have indicated an interest in Tottenham striker Harry Kane as they aim to win the league for the fourth time in five seasons under Pep Guardiola.

Manchester United have spent £107m on England winger Jadon Sancho and France 2018 World Cup winning defender Raphael Varane.

Chelsea are interested in signing former United striker Romelu Lukaku from Inter Milan, while Arsenal have signed Brighton's England defender Ben White for £50m as the Gunners look to improve on last season's eighth place.

Liverpool, who have Virgil van Dijk and Joe Gomez back in contention after long-term injuries, have added defender Ibrahima Konate from RB Leipzig for £35m.

Elsewhere, Villa have spent a combined £83m on England striker Danny Ings, Argentine midfielder Emiliano Buendia from Norwich and winger Leon Bailey from Bayer Leverkusen.

FA Cup winners Leicester , who beat Manchester City in the Community Shield last Saturday, have added midfielder Boubakary Soumare from Lille for a reported £17m.

Tottenham have signed Argentina defender Cristian Romero from Atalanta for £42.5m.

Notable outgoings include Manchester City's Sergio Aguero to Barcelona, Chelsea's Olivier Giroud to AC Milan and Liverpool's Georginio Wijnaldum to Paris St-Germain.

Despite criticism of the system from managers, VAR stays for 2021-22 but there have been adjustments.
Thicker lines will be used when using VAR to assess offside calls.

Last season there were several instances where a player's toe or armpit led to goals being ruled out, which fans and pundits felt was ruining the game.
The use of VAR will be 'dialled back', with officials told not to penalise "trivial things".


In the case of handball:
  • What is the hand or arm position in relation to body movement?
  • Is the body being made unnaturally bigger?
For accidental handball:
  • It is an offence if an attacker scores directly or immediately after the ball touches a hand or arm.
So the penalty Leeds conceded at Liverpool last September would now not be given, as Mo Salah flicked the ball off Robin Koch's knee and his arm.

Likewise, Wolves' Max Kilman would now not be punished for the handball that cost his side against Leicester as his arm would be deemed to be in a natural position.

For offsides:
  • Benefit of doubt for attacking sides now restored.
In addition, assistant referees have now been given greater scope to flag for clear offsides immediately, rather than delay in case they are wrong.

Brentford vs Arsenal (10pm)

1628876552823.png



Team news

Brentford expect to have striker Ivan Toney fit for the Premier League opener against Arsenal on Friday night.
Toney, who was the top scorer in the Sky Bet Championship last season with 31 goals, missed the final pre-season friendly against Valencia as a precaution over a neck problem.

DR Congo forward Yoane Wissa could be involved after completing his recent move from French side Lorient, but Denmark midfielder Mathias Jensen (foot) and Josh Dasilva (hip) remain unavailable.


Arsenal captain Pierre-Emerick Aubameyang and fellow striker Alexandre Lacazette are both unwell and will not be available.
The Gunners could hand a competitive debut to £50m defender Ben White, while Albert Lokonga and Nuno Tavares may also make their Premier League bows.
Thomas Partey is out for the rest of the month after suffering an ankle injury in the pre-season defeat by Chelsea.

Opta stats
  • This will be the first league meeting between Brentford and Arsenal since May 1947, a match the Gunners won 1-0 at Griffin Park.
  • Arsenal have won just one of their six visits to Brentford in all competitions (D1 L4), though this will be the first such meeting since May 1947.
  • Brentford will be the 50th different team to play in the Premier League, and the 10th from London. Just 11 of the previous 49 participants have won their first ever game in the competition (D15 L23), while no side from the capital has won their first ever Premier League game (D5 L4).
  • When kicking off their Premier League season away from home, Arsenal are unbeaten in seven games (W5 D2) since losing 0-1 at Sunderland in the 2000-01 campaign. The Gunners began last season with a 3-0 victory away against promoted side Fulham.
  • Brentford against Arsenal is only the third ever game in Premier League history to be played on Friday the 13th - the other two games were in April 2001, with Bradford City winning 2-0 against Charlton Athletic and Leeds United beating Liverpool 2-1.
